Contract Crowdsourcing 2017-18: Ballot 11 of 15

Free agency begins five days after the end of the World Series. As in other recent offseasons, FanGraphs is once again facilitating this offseason a contract-crowdsourcing project, the idea being to harness the wisdom of the crowds to the end of better understanding the 2017-18 free-agent market.

Below are links to ballots for five of this year’s free agents, all of them starting pitchers.

Michael Pineda (Profile)
Some relevant information regarding Pineda:

  • Has averaged 144 IP and 2.6 WAR over last three seasons.
  • Has averaged 3.3 WAR per 180 IP over last three seasons*.
  • Recorded a 1.1 WAR in 96.1 IP in 2017.
  • Is projected to record 0.0 WAR per 180 IP**.
  • Is entering his age-29 season.
  • Made $7.4M in 2017 after avoiding arbitration in January.

*That is, a roughly average number of innings for a starting pitcher.
**That is, because he’s unlikely to pitch after undergoing Tommy John surgery this year.

CC Sabathia (Profile)
Some relevant information regarding Sabathia:

  • Has averaged 165 IP and 1.9 WAR over last three seasons.
  • Has averaged 2.1 WAR per 180 IP over last three seasons*.
  • Recorded a 1.9 WAR in 148.2 IP in 2017.
  • Is projected to record 2.1 WAR per 180 IP**.
  • Is entering his age-37 season.
  • Made $25.0M in 2017 as part of extension signed in October 2011.

*That is, a roughly average number of innings for a starting pitcher.
**Prorated version of final 2017 depth-chart projections available here.

Masahiro Tanaka (Profile)
Some relevant information regarding Tanaka:

  • Has averaged 177 IP and 3.2 WAR over last three seasons.
  • Has averaged 3.3 WAR per 180 IP over last three seasons*.
  • Recorded a 2.7 WAR in 178.1 IP in 2017.
  • Is projected to record 3.6 WAR per 180 IP**.
  • Is entering his age-29 season.
  • Made $22.0M in 2017 as part of deal signed in January 2014.

*That is, a roughly average number of innings for a starting pitcher.
**Prorated version of final 2017 depth-chart projections available here.

Chris Tillman (Profile)
Some relevant information regarding Tillman:

  • Has averaged 146 IP and 1.1 WAR over last three seasons.
  • Has averaged 1.3 WAR per 180 IP over last three seasons*.
  • Recorded a -1.0 WAR in 93.0 IP in 2017.
  • Is projected to record 0.8 WAR per 180 IP**.
  • Is entering his age-30 season.
  • Made $10.1M in 2017 after avoiding arbitration in January.

*That is, a roughly average number of innings for a starting pitcher.
**Prorated version of final 2017 depth-chart projections available here.

Jason Vargas (Profile)
Some relevant information regarding Vargas:

  • Has averaged 78 IP and 0.8 WAR over last three seasons.
  • Has averaged 1.8 WAR per 180 IP over last three seasons*.
  • Recorded a 1.6 WAR in 179.2 IP in 2017.
  • Is projected to record 1.7 WAR per 180 IP**.
  • Is entering his age-35 season.
  • Made $8.0M in 2017 as part of deal signed in November 2013.

*That is, a roughly average number of innings for a starting pitcher.
**Prorated version of final 2017 depth-chart projections available here.
